Steven's Advice is a Supporter card from the Undone Seal set, released on January 16, 2004. It is part of the Japanese language edition and carries an Uncommon rarity designation. The card's number within the set is 74, and it was illustrated by Ken Sugimori. Its flavor text suggests a strategic interaction involving drawing cards based on the opponent's active Pokémon count, while also imposing a restriction that prevents play if the player holds more than seven cards, including this one. The card does not feature any listed attacks or health points, aligning with its role as a Supporter-type card. The design emphasizes conditional gameplay mechanics tied to the player's hand size and opponent's field presence. This card's mechanics reflect a thematic focus on resource management and tactical decision-making during gameplay.

Draw a number of cards up to the number of your opponent's Pokémon in play. If you have more than 7 cards (including this one) in your hand, you can't play this card.
